Zambia
(Angola, Botswana, Congo, Democratic Republic Of The, Malawi, Mozambique, Namibia, Tanzania, Zimbabwe)
| Zambia | ||
|---|---|---|
| Misc | ||
| Country Code | ZM | |
| Geography | ||
| Area (sq km) | 752,618 | |
| Coastline (km) | ||
| Highest Point (m) | 2,301 (unnamed elevation in Mafinga Hills) | |
| Average Elevation (m) | 1,138 | |
| People | ||
| Population | 16,445,079 | |
| Median Age | 16.80 | |
| Growth Rate | 2.91 % | |
| Birth Rate (Births a year per 1,000 people) | 41.10 | |
| Death Rate (Deaths a year per 1,000 people) | 12.00 | |
| Urban Population | 43.50 % | |
| Health | ||
| Mothers age at first birth | 19.20 | |
| Maternal mortality rate (Deaths per 100,000 live births) | 224.00 | |
| Infant mortality rate (Deaths under 1 year per 1,000 births) | 59.30 | |
| Health expenditure (As a percentage of GDP) | 5.00 % | |
| Physicians (per 1,000 people) | 0.09 | |
| Hospital beds (per 1,000 people) | 2.00 | |
| Adult obesity (Percentage of population with BMI > 30) | 8.10 % | |
| Education | ||
| Education expenditure (As a percentage of GDP) | ||
| School life (years) | ||
| Youth unemployment (% of 15 to 24 years old unemployed) | 15.20 % | |
| Economy | ||
| GDP (Gross Domestic Product in US $) | 68.930 billion | |
| Growth Rate (Real growth rate of GDP) | 3.40 % | |
| GDP per capita (Gross Domestic Product per person, in US $) | 4,000 | |
| Gross National Saving (National saving as a percent of GDP) | 38.30 % | |
